Greensboro Home w/ Porch & Countryside Views!

Complete with a wraparound porch and screened dining room to showcase the surrounding countryside views, this custom post and beam home is the perfect setting for your next winter couples retreat. Solitude and scenery abound in this secluded Greensboro location, right down the road from Hill Farmstead Brewery and an hour from ski resorts. Offering 2 bedrooms, 1 bath, and undisturbed tranquility, along with proximity to outdoor attractions, this vacation rental simply can’t be beaten!

This is the most relaxing vacation my husband and I have ever had. And this is the loveliest VRBO we’ve experienced yet. The property itself is huge and though it isn’t fenced our dogs stayed on the property and never ventured off into the woods. We have two large dogs and wouldn’t normally let them off leash in an unfenced yard. However, we were completely comfortable letting them explore this property’s huge yard due to how remote the property is. (But also, not more than a 5-minute drive to the nearest store.) Mostly our dogs wanted to soak up the sun on the porch or play in the grass. There were even some dog toys/tennis balls for them to play with. If you have dogs and want them to enjoy vacation as much as you do, then this is the VRBO for you! Our host Greg was hands-down the best host of any VRBO we’ve stayed in. He was attentive and available for any questions we might have. He stayed in touch to let us know he was there if we needed anything. I felt completely pampered and well taken care of the entire visit. The kitchen exceeded my expectations in every way! It was so well equipped we made most of our meals there instead of going out. While we were there, we received some apples from family who have a tree and I baked two apple pies! There were some spices in the pantry, flour, sugar, and a few other staples. The location of this VRBO is perfect. It’s close enough to everything you need (visit Willey’s or C&C Grocery) but still remote enough where you’ll never hear a car. You’ll marvel at the stars at night. If you live in the city like we do stargazing is such a treat! And if you have trouble sleeping when it’s too quiet, there are two fans available that worked perfectly to create the white noise I needed at night. We were there as the leaves were turning (end of September) and the view of the changing leaves on the mountain is breathtaking. The weather began to turn chilly during our stay but the radiant heat (the floors are warm!) kept us cozy the entire time. We cannot recommend this VRBO highly enough! When planning your trip to Vermont, consider this cabin for your home away from home. You won’t regret it! Thank you again, Greg, for everything! We’ll be back in 2023!
